Transaction 74565844413a6bd9795a1de362c9a25ccd2a7e0b4f00ed3a92b3dedac010e0b3
1 Input
1 Output
-
74565844413a6bd9795a1de362c9a25ccd2a7e0b4f00ed3a92b3dedac010e0b3:0
- value
- 27345
- script pubkey
- OP_0 OP_PUSHBYTES_20 efe9f854d66e838cd0a24ffa9344b300d57d4560
- address
- bc1qal5ls4xkd6pce59zflafx39nqr2h63tqdprg7q